Common NBODefragSrv64.exe Errors on Windows

Confronting errors linked to NBODefragSrv64.exe can be a daunting task due to the diversity of underlying causes, which might include software incompatibility, obsolete drivers, or even malware presence. In the section below, we've enumerated the most frequently encountered errors related to NBODefragSrv64.exe in order to assist you in comprehending and potentially rectifying the issues.

  • NBODefragSrv64.exe - System Error: This warning is displayed when the system experiences a problem due to an executable file. This could occur because of software interference, corruption of system files, or lack of necessary system resources.
  • Not a Valid Win32 Application: This error message signifies that the program is incompatible with the Windows version in use, or the program file could be damaged.
  • Blue Screen of Death (BSOD): This alert comes up when the system runs into a critical error leading to a crash. This could be triggered by hardware malfunctions, driver incompatibility, or significant software glitches impacting the system's overall stability.
  • Missing NBODefragSrv64.exe File: This alert comes up when the system is unable to locate the necessary executable file. NBODefragSrv64.exe could have been removed, relocated, or the provided file path might be incorrect.
  • Insufficient System Resources Exist to Complete the Requested Service: This warning is displayed when there are not enough system resources available to execute the service required. This can happen when there is an overconsumption of system memory or high CPU demand.

Perform a Clean Boot

Perform a Clean Boot Thumbnail
Difficulty
Intermediate
Steps
13
Time Required
10 minutes
Sections
7
Description

In this guide, we will demonstrate how to perform a clean boot. A clean boot can repair NBODefragSrv64.exe problems.

Step 1: Press Windows + R keys

Step 1: Press Windows + R keys Thumbnail
  1. This opens the Run dialog box.

Step 2: Open System Configuration

Step 2: Open System Configuration Thumbnail
  1. Type msconfig and press Enter.

Step 3: Select Selective Startup

Step 3: Select Selective Startup Thumbnail
  1. In the General tab, select Selective startup.

  2. Uncheck Load startup items.

Step 4: Disable All Microsoft Services

Step 4: Disable All Microsoft Services Thumbnail
  1. Go to the Services tab.

  2. Check Hide all Microsoft services.

  3. Click Disable all.

Step 5: Disable Startup Programs

Step 5: Disable Startup Programs Thumbnail
  1. Open Task Manager.

  2. Go to the Startup tab.

  3. Disable all the startup programs.

Step 6: Restart Your Computer

Step 6: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. Click OK on the System Configuration window.

  2. Restart your computer.

Step 7: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 7: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the computer restarts, check if the NBODefragSrv64.exe problem persists.
